Job description

Reporting to the Manager, Advisor Marketing Operations, the Bilingual Marketing Coordinator delivers superior customer service to advisor inquiries. This role requires excellent communication and customer service skills, proven time-management abilities, and the capacity to thrive in a team environment. The ideal candidate will be self-confident, highly organized, and comfortable working in a fast-paced setting with diverse responsibilities and demands. The Advisor Sales and Marketing Support (ASMS) team delivers customized marketing initiatives at various levels, and this role is key to ensuring efficient operations and effective advisor support.

Position : Bilingual Marketing Coordinator, Advisor Operations

Location : Waterloo, (open to Toronto, Montreal)

Advantages

Work for a recognized financial company

Competitive pay rate

Access to Randstad benefit discount

Responsibilities

  • Provide elevated tier-one service in English and French via inbox management, addressing advisor inquiries with accuracy and meeting service standards.
  • Participate in Wrike triage meetings and answer inquiries through the platform.
  • Proactively problem-solve and find solutions to advisor concerns.
  • Triage and complete advisor requests within Wrike.
  • Generate monthly reports on inquiry volume and types.
  • Manage and improve team 'canned' responses and best practices. Maintain the ASMS knowledge base.
  • Support Hearsay onboarding and offboarding processes.
  • Update advisor profile data and ensure data accuracy in the On Request Printing system.
  • Support email communications to French advisors.
  • Manage contact lists for business partners and relevant advisor contacts.
  • Handle operational administrative tasks, project management, and support colleagues.
  • Perform other related activities to support the ASMS team as needed.

Qualifications

  • 5+ years of related administrative or customer service experience.
  • Experience in the financial industry is an asset but not required.
  • Bilingual (French and English, verbal and written).
  • Excellent customer service skills.
  • Effective written and verbal communication across various audiences.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and ability to collaborate effectively.
  • Ability to multitask and work independently.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int).
  • Strong organizational and problem-solving skills.
